Product Description

Whitewater folds over the reef shelf at Hastings Point while the beach runs north beneath a wall of forested hills. The water sits in three clear bands here: pale green over open sand, darker green across the reef, and a hard line of white where the swell trips and unravels.

This shelf is what gives Hastings Point its character. It sits just off the sand near the mouth of Cudgera Creek on the Tweed Coast, and on a dropping tide it turns an ordinary stretch of beach into something with structure, colour and movement.

About The Location

The reef is the whole reason Hastings Point looks like this. It sits just off the sand near the mouth of Cudgera Creek, and on a dropping tide the swell trips over it and unravels into that band of white running across the frame.

I flew this one mid morning, with the light still soft enough to keep the green in the water. Whitewater is the thing that ruins a photograph like this, because the moment the exposure drifts it goes to a flat white sheet and the middle of the print has a hole in it.

The 100MP Hasselblad on the Mavic 4 Pro holds the texture inside the foam, so at 150cm wide you can still read every thread of it.

Canvas prints are stretched across 390gsm acid-free poly-cotton matte canvas—the same archival-quality material used by professional galleries and museums for fine art. The inks are fade-resistant and non-toxic, rated for 100+ years without noticeable color shift when kept out of direct sunlight. Paper prints come in three finishes: matte (museum-grade), semi-gloss (vibrant), or fine art paper, all archival-rated. Canvas and paper prints are low-maintenance. Keep them away from prolonged direct sunlight (which fades any print over decades) and humidity extremes. If dust settles on canvas, a soft, dry, lint-free cloth does the job—no cleaners needed. Paper prints benefit from framing behind glass or acrylic, which provides UV protection and makes them virtually maintenance-free.
